diff options
author | Kajur, Harish (vk250x) <vk250x@att.com> | 2018-08-12 23:40:04 -0400 |
---|---|---|
committer | Kajur, Harish (vk250x) <vk250x@att.com> | 2018-08-13 02:49:05 -0400 |
commit | 538aad3add38a0ce4ef6ac25333d50bba7b05ac5 (patch) | |
tree | b0155c033b80bb6d6d316bd92cd5f280e4542e56 /aai-resources/src/main/jenkins | |
parent | 96b7ed4bff9a2259f1f28f288caa6cc11c97db59 (diff) |
Update resources ms to use ingest library
Change the code to replace ModelIngestor
with the NodeIngestor and replace the EdgeRules
with the EdgeIngestor and EdgeSerializer
Edge Ingestor for getting the rules from json files
Edge Serializer for creating the edges between vertexes
Node Ingestor is responsible for the multiple oxm files
Issue-ID: AAI-1462
Change-Id: I555916911dc4076ac017173d63478b3b76b36e42
Signed-off-by: Kajur, Harish (vk250x) <vk250x@att.com>
Diffstat (limited to 'aai-resources/src/main/jenkins')
-rw-r--r-- | aai-resources/src/main/jenkins/Jenkinsfile | 31 | ||||
-rw-r--r-- | aai-resources/src/main/jenkins/build.groovy | 14 | ||||
-rw-r--r-- | aai-resources/src/main/jenkins/checkout.groovy | 14 | ||||
-rw-r--r-- | aai-resources/src/main/jenkins/deploy.groovy | 15 |
4 files changed, 0 insertions, 74 deletions
diff --git a/aai-resources/src/main/jenkins/Jenkinsfile b/aai-resources/src/main/jenkins/Jenkinsfile deleted file mode 100644 index c74d439..0000000 --- a/aai-resources/src/main/jenkins/Jenkinsfile +++ /dev/null @@ -1,31 +0,0 @@ -node ("${BUILD_SLAVE}") { - // get the jenkinsfile root directory - def rootDir = pwd() - - def JAVA_HOME = tool 'jdk180' - env.PATH = "${JAVA_HOME}/bin:${env.PATH}" - sh 'which java' - sh 'java -version' - - env.DOCKER_HOST="tcp://localhost:4243" - - // load external groovy scripts - def build - def checkout - def deploy - dir('tmp') { - git url: "${GIT_URL}", branch: "${GIT_BRANCH}" - checkout = load 'src/main/jenkins/checkout.groovy' - build = load 'src/main/jenkins/build.groovy' - deploy = load 'src/main/jenkins/deploy.groovy' - } - - // check out code from git - checkout.gitCheckout() - - // build the git project - build.buildProject() - - deploy.deployService() - -}
\ No newline at end of file diff --git a/aai-resources/src/main/jenkins/build.groovy b/aai-resources/src/main/jenkins/build.groovy deleted file mode 100644 index 3170510..0000000 --- a/aai-resources/src/main/jenkins/build.groovy +++ /dev/null @@ -1,14 +0,0 @@ - - -def buildProject() { - stage 'Build Git Project' - wrap([$class: 'ConfigFileBuildWrapper', managedFiles: [[fileId: 'eb0c7cc1-e851-4bc2-9401-2680c225f88c', targetLocation: '', variable: 'MAVEN_SETTINGS']]]) { - mvn '-s $MAVEN_SETTINGS -f pom.xml' -} -} - -def mvn(args) { - sh "${tool 'maven3'}/bin/mvn ${args} ${MAVEN_GOALS}" -} - -return this
\ No newline at end of file diff --git a/aai-resources/src/main/jenkins/checkout.groovy b/aai-resources/src/main/jenkins/checkout.groovy deleted file mode 100644 index ed439ec..0000000 --- a/aai-resources/src/main/jenkins/checkout.groovy +++ /dev/null @@ -1,14 +0,0 @@ - -def gitCheckout() { - stage 'Checkout GIT' - //different ways to checkout - //checkout from master - //git "url: ${GIT_URL}, branch: ${GIT_BRANCH}" - //checkout from branch hardcoding" - //git branch: 'jenkins_deploy_test', credentialsId: 'b9bbafe5-53ce-4d2c-8b84-09137f75c592', url: 'https://codecloud.web.att.com/scm/st_ocnp/sdk-java-starter.git' - //checkout from branch parameters with credentials - //git branch: "${GIT_BRANCH}", credentialsId: 'b9bbafe5-53ce-4d2c-8b84-09137f75c592', url: "${GIT_URL}" - //checkout from branch parameters with no credentials - git branch: "${GIT_BRANCH}", url: "${GIT_URL}" -} -return this
\ No newline at end of file diff --git a/aai-resources/src/main/jenkins/deploy.groovy b/aai-resources/src/main/jenkins/deploy.groovy deleted file mode 100644 index 1a000e3..0000000 --- a/aai-resources/src/main/jenkins/deploy.groovy +++ /dev/null @@ -1,15 +0,0 @@ -def deployService(){ - stage 'Deploying Service' - - // get the jenkinsfile root directory - def ROOT_DIR = pwd() - ROOT_DIR = "${ROOT_DIR}"+'/src/main/kubernetes' - echo "ROOTDIR : ${ROOT_DIR}" - sh "/opt/app/kubernetes/v1.3.4/bin/kubectl --kubeconfig=${ROOT_DIR}/kubectl.conf replace --force --cascade -f ${ROOT_DIR}/${artifactId}-svc.yaml" - sh "/opt/app/kubernetes/v1.3.4/bin/kubectl --kubeconfig=${ROOT_DIR}/kubectl.conf replace --force --cascade -f ${ROOT_DIR}/${artifactId}-rc.yaml" -} -return this - - - - |